Polygon’s sidechain promised to go green in 2022
The network will allocate $20 million to offset its carbon footprint

What’s new? The Polygon network has pledged to become carbon neutral in 2022. The developers of the sidechain have released a “Green Manifesto: A Smart Contract with Planet Earth,” according to which climate change is the biggest threat to the freedom of Web 3.0. and help to develop an ecological blockchain industry.
How will Polygon deal with eco-problems? The developers of the sidechain are partnering with KlimaDAO, an organization that provides carbon offsetting technology. Polygon is also assisted by Offsetra, which develops analysis tools that measure the intensity of CO2 emissions.
According to the published manifesto, every NFT produced, intermediate token, or transaction on the Polygon network will be accounted for and its environmental impact will be offset. An analysis of the sidechain’s carbon emissions showed that their total volume for 2021 amounted to 90 645 tons of CO2.
What is Polygon? It is a secure Layer 2 (L2) and sidechain network powered by the Ethereum blockchain. Polygon’s main goal is to increase the scalability of the main network, reduce network load and reduce transaction fees. We covered Polygon in detail in our article.
